The Wise Pumas will be playing at home against the DuVal Tigers at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. Both teams are sauntering into the matchup backed by comfortable wins in their prior games.
Wise is headed into the match fresh off scoring the most runs they have all season. They were the clear victor by a 24-14 margin over Suitland on Wednesday. Wise might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team's won six contests by ten runs or more this season.
Kameron Cofer was a standout: he went 4-for-4 with three stolen bases, two triples, and three runs. Taylor Brown was another key contributor, going 3-for-5 with a home run, two stolen bases, and three runs.
Meanwhile, DuVal never let their opponents score on Monday. They put the hurt on Suitland with a sharp 14-0 win. The victory made it back-to-back wins for DuVal.
Wise's victory bumped their record up to 9-5. As for DuVal, they have been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four games, which provided a massive bump to their 6-10 record this season.
Everything went Wise's way against DuVal when the teams last played back in April as Wise made off with a 19-3 win. Does Wise have another victory up their sleeve, or will DuVal tur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
